The Land Guard Galvanized Raised Garden Bed is a large, durable planter measuring 48×24×32 inches with a 400lb capacity. Crafted from galvanized steel, stainless steel, and aluminum alloy, it offers rust resistance and long-lasting strength. Designed with safety pads and an ergonomic height, it’s perfect for growing vegetables, fruits, and herbs indoors or outdoors. Easy to assemble with pre-drilled holes and included hardware, it’s a stylish, practical upgrade for any modern gardener.

In this case I found some of the one, two and three star reviews to be very interesting and ultimately comically entertaining.I guess a lot of people don't understand some of the very basic concepts of construction and physics. This is a very light and modestly designed raised planting bed and that is reflected in the affordable pricing. That's not a knock on this product but actually a reflection of its value. I said it's modestly designed not poorly designed. It's actually very well designed and that allows the light weight materials to function and intergrate well for it's intended purpose. That purpose would be to provide a raised garden bed for flowers and vegetables. It's designed to support the weight of your typical garden soil and the plants. Dirt is not the same as garden soil. If you are going to dig up some dirt or glacial till left over from the ice age and toss it in the bed you will most likely have issues. Dirt weights a magnitude more than garden soil as does concrete. So I wouldn't line the bottom with bricks (concrete) and you won't need to add any additional structural support or unattractive bracing.I didn't have any of the issues some people noted in their reviews regarding damage, missing holes etc. I have the capability to drill holes so it would have only been a modest setback during assembly anyway. I wouldn't lean on or place anything heavy on the top edges or it most likely will bend. Like I said it uses light weight materials. A few positives and a few negatives.1. Positives: love the look, size and price (only used it for one season so far).2. Negatives: like some of the other reviews, unfortunately the legs are pretty WEAK. They hold dirt well but we tried to move one planter slightly and the leg started to bend. Recommend adding additional support to the legs.Overall I like this product but i would not order again. We added additional support to the legs so it will work but not ideal.
